I. Tổng Quan Về Chữ Ký Số Ngưỡng và Blockchain Hiện Nay
Chữ ký số là cơ chế mật mã học quan trọng để xác thực và bảo toàn dữ liệu. Nó như chữ ký tay nhưng bảo mật hơn. Blockchain đang là xu hướng công nghệ, được nhiều ngành ứng dụng nhờ tính bảo mật và ứng dụng cao. Trong giao dịch tài chính, người dùng có thể theo dõi trạng thái chuyển giao trên blockchain theo thời gian thực. Chữ ký số ngưỡng (TSS) là thuật toán mã hóa tạo khóa phân tán và chữ ký. Ứng dụng TSS trên máy khách blockchain mang lại nhiều lợi ích, đặc biệt về bảo mật. Tuy nhiên, TSS vẫn là công nghệ mới, cần xem xét rủi ro và hạn chế.
1.1. Chữ Ký Số Định Nghĩa Ưu Điểm và Ứng Dụng
Chữ ký số là một tập con của chữ ký điện tử, dùng để xác định chủ sở hữu dữ liệu. Nó được tạo ra bằng cách biến đổi thông điệp dữ liệu sử dụng hệ thống mật mã không đối xứng. Chữ ký số có vai trò như chữ ký tay hoặc con dấu doanh nghiệp và được pháp luật công nhận. Quá trình sử dụng gồm tạo và kiểm tra chữ ký. Chữ ký số giúp bảo mật email, giao dịch trực tuyến an toàn, ký kết hợp đồng điện tử và thực hiện thủ tục hành chính. Ưu điểm: xác định nguồn gốc, không thể phủ nhận, tính toàn vẹn và bảo mật cao.
1.2. Công Nghệ Blockchain Đặc Điểm Cấu Trúc và Tiềm Năng
Blockchain là công nghệ lưu trữ và truyền tải dữ liệu bằng các khối liên kết theo thời gian. Mỗi khối chứa thông tin về thời gian khởi tạo và liên kết với khối trước đó. Bản chất của blockchain là tính phi tập trung và chia sẻ sự tin tưởng giữa các bên tham gia. Thuật toán đồng thuận giúp bảo vệ blockchain hiệu quả. Tuy nhiên, với sự phát triển của công nghệ, có một số dạng tấn công tiềm năng nhắm vào mạng blockchain. Ứng dụng chữ ký số ngưỡng giúp tăng tính an toàn cho các bên tham gia.
II. Vấn Đề Bảo Mật Blockchain và Giải Pháp Chữ Ký Số Ngưỡng
Mặc dù blockchain có tính bảo mật cao, nhưng vẫn tồn tại các lỗ hổng tiềm ẩn. Các cuộc tấn công có thể nhắm vào khóa cá nhân, gây mất mát tài sản số. Chữ ký số ngưỡng (TSS) là giải pháp phân tán khóa cá nhân, giảm thiểu rủi ro. Với TSS, khóa cá nhân được chia sẻ giữa nhiều bên, và cần một số lượng tối thiểu bên đồng ý để tạo chữ ký hợp lệ. Điều này giúp tăng cường bảo mật blockchain và chống lại các cuộc tấn công.
2.1. Thách Thức Bảo Mật Hiện Tại của Công Nghệ Blockchain
Mặc dù blockchain được biết đến với tính bảo mật cao, nhưng không phải là bất khả xâm phạm. Một trong những thách thức lớn nhất là bảo vệ khóa cá nhân. Nếu khóa cá nhân bị đánh cắp hoặc bị xâm phạm, kẻ tấn công có thể kiểm soát tài sản số liên quan. Các cuộc tấn công khác có thể bao gồm tấn công 51%, tấn công Sybil và các lỗ hổng trong hợp đồng thông minh. Cần có các giải pháp bảo mật mạnh mẽ để bảo vệ blockchain khỏi các mối đe dọa này.
2.2. Chữ Ký Số Ngưỡng TSS Giải Pháp Phân Tán Khóa Hiệu Quả
Chữ ký số ngưỡng (TSS) là một kỹ thuật mật mã học cho phép phân tán khóa cá nhân giữa nhiều bên. Mỗi bên giữ một phần của khóa, và không ai có toàn bộ khóa. Để tạo chữ ký hợp lệ, cần một số lượng tối thiểu các bên đồng ý. Điều này làm cho việc tấn công và xâm phạm khóa cá nhân trở nên khó khăn hơn nhiều. TSS giúp tăng cường bảo mật blockchain và bảo vệ tài sản số.
2.3. Ưu Điểm Vượt Trội của TSS So Với Các Phương Pháp Khác
So với các phương pháp bảo mật khác, TSS có nhiều ưu điểm vượt trội. TSS không yêu cầu một bên duy nhất giữ toàn bộ khóa cá nhân, giảm thiểu rủi ro. TSS có thể được sử dụng để bảo vệ nhiều loại tài sản số, bao gồm tiền điện tử, hợp đồng thông minh và dữ liệu. TSS cũng có thể được sử dụng để tăng cường bảo mật cho các ứng dụng blockchain khác, chẳng hạn như xác thực đa yếu tố và quản lý khóa.
III. Phương Pháp Xây Dựng Mô Hình Chữ Ký Số Ngưỡng trên Edwards
Luận văn này xây dựng mô hình chữ ký số ngưỡng trên cơ sở hệ mật trên đường cong Edwards. Đường cong Edwards là một loại đường cong elliptic có hiệu năng cao và bảo mật tốt. Mô hình này sử dụng thuật toán EdDSA (Edwards-curve Digital Signature Algorithm) để tạo chữ ký. Mô hình được phân tích tính hiệu quả và đánh giá ưu nhược điểm.
3.1. Hệ Mật Trên Đường Cong Edwards Cơ Sở Lý Thuyết
Đường cong Edwards là một dạng đường cong elliptic đặc biệt, có nhiều ưu điểm so với các loại đường cong elliptic khác. Đường cong Edwards có hiệu năng tính toán cao hơn và khả năng chống lại các cuộc tấn công tốt hơn. Hệ mật trên đường cong Edwards được sử dụng rộng rãi trong các ứng dụng mật mã học, bao gồm chữ ký số và mã hóa.
3.2. Thuật Toán EdDSA Tạo Chữ Ký Số An Toàn và Hiệu Quả
EdDSA (Edwards-curve Digital Signature Algorithm) là một thuật toán chữ ký số dựa trên đường cong Edwards. EdDSA có hiệu năng cao và bảo mật tốt. EdDSA được sử dụng rộng rãi trong các ứng dụng blockchain, bao gồm ví điện tử và hợp đồng thông minh. EdDSA cung cấp tính toàn vẹn và xác thực cho các giao dịch blockchain.
3.3. Xây Dựng Mô Hình TSS Dựa Trên EdDSA Chi Tiết Kỹ Thuật
Mô hình chữ ký số ngưỡng được xây dựng dựa trên thuật toán EdDSA. Khóa cá nhân được chia sẻ giữa nhiều bên, và cần một số lượng tối thiểu các bên đồng ý để tạo chữ ký hợp lệ. Mô hình này sử dụng giao thức chia sẻ bí mật để phân phối khóa cá nhân. Mô hình được thiết kế để đảm bảo tính bảo mật và hiệu quả.
IV. Ứng Dụng Thực Tế Chữ Ký Số Ngưỡng Trong Công Nghệ Blockchain
Mô hình chữ ký số ngưỡng được triển khai thử nghiệm trong môi trường blockchain. Kết quả cho thấy mô hình có khả năng tăng cường bảo mật blockchain và bảo vệ tài sản số. Mô hình có thể được ứng dụng trong nhiều lĩnh vực, bao gồm ví điện tử, hợp đồng thông minh và xác thực đa yếu tố.
4.1. Triển Khai Thử Nghiệm Mô Hình TSS Trên Nền Tảng Blockchain
Mô hình chữ ký số ngưỡng được triển khai thử nghiệm trên một nền tảng blockchain cụ thể. Các giao dịch được ký bằng chữ ký số ngưỡng và được xác minh trên blockchain. Kết quả cho thấy mô hình hoạt động hiệu quả và có khả năng tăng cường bảo mật blockchain.
4.2. Phân Tích Ưu Nhược Điểm của Mô Hình TSS Trong Thực Tế
Mô hình chữ ký số ngưỡng có nhiều ưu điểm, bao gồm tăng cường bảo mật blockchain, bảo vệ tài sản số và khả năng chống lại các cuộc tấn công. Tuy nhiên, mô hình cũng có một số nhược điểm, bao gồm tăng độ phức tạp và yêu cầu nhiều tài nguyên tính toán hơn. Cần cân nhắc kỹ lưỡng các ưu nhược điểm trước khi triển khai mô hình trong thực tế.
4.3. Các Lĩnh Vực Ứng Dụng Tiềm Năng của TSS Trong Blockchain
Chữ ký số ngưỡng có thể được ứng dụng trong nhiều lĩnh vực của blockchain, bao gồm ví điện tử, hợp đồng thông minh, xác thực đa yếu tố, quản lý khóa và ủy quyền. TSS giúp tăng cường bảo mật và tính toàn vẹn cho các ứng dụng blockchain.
V. Kết Luận và Hướng Phát Triển Chữ Ký Số Ngưỡng Blockchain
Chữ ký số ngưỡng là một giải pháp bảo mật tiềm năng cho blockchain. Mô hình được xây dựng và thử nghiệm trong luận văn này cho thấy khả năng tăng cường bảo mật blockchain và bảo vệ tài sản số. Trong tương lai, cần tiếp tục nghiên cứu và phát triển chữ ký số ngưỡng để ứng dụng rộng rãi trong công nghệ blockchain.
5.1. Tóm Tắt Kết Quả Nghiên Cứu và Đóng Góp của Luận Văn
Luận văn đã nghiên cứu và xây dựng mô hình chữ ký số ngưỡng trên cơ sở hệ mật trên đường cong Edwards. Mô hình được triển khai thử nghiệm trong môi trường blockchain và cho thấy khả năng tăng cường bảo mật blockchain và bảo vệ tài sản số. Luận văn đóng góp vào việc nghiên cứu và phát triển các giải pháp bảo mật cho công nghệ blockchain.
5.2. Hướng Nghiên Cứu và Phát Triển Tiếp Theo Cho TSS Trong Blockchain
Trong tương lai, cần tiếp tục nghiên cứu và phát triển chữ ký số ngưỡng để ứng dụng rộng rãi trong công nghệ blockchain. Các hướng nghiên cứu có thể bao gồm tối ưu hóa hiệu năng, giảm độ phức tạp và phát triển các giao thức chia sẻ bí mật an toàn hơn. Cần có sự hợp tác giữa các nhà nghiên cứu và các nhà phát triển để đưa chữ ký số ngưỡng vào thực tế.